Design of a high gain microstrip patch antenna for X-band satellite applications

In this paper, a compact E shaped microstrip patch antenna (MPA) with high gain has been presented and proposed for X-band satellite applications. The proposed MPA is fed by 50Ω microstrip line feed. The structural design and simulation of proposed MPA is done using CST Microwave Studio simulation tool. The proposed MPA has a ground plane of 17.485×15.297 mm 2 and the dimension of the patch is 7.885×6.597 mm 2 . The height (thickness) of the MPA is 1.67 mm. Here, Polyimide (lossy) dielectric substrate is sandwiched between FR4 (lossy) and Glass (lossy) dielectric substrate to increase the gain of MPA as multiple dielectric substrates technique. The proposed antenna resonates at frequency of 9.792 GHz which has a minimum return loss of -18.44 dB, high gain of 6.01 dB and high directivity of 6.78 dBi. The antenna has a compact area and operating bandwidth of around 610 MHz (9.49 GHz to 10.1 GHz). Simple configuration and low profile nature of the proposed antenna is very suitable for easy fabrication and can be employed for X-band satellite applications like military, weather monitoring, single and dual polarization etc.
